FIX: Transaction Log Space Grows on Standby Server

SYMPTOMS

The percentage of log space reported as in use may be incorrect on a standby server that is being used by log shipping or as a hot standby server when the logs are restored using the WITH STANDBY option. This behavior is observed only when an index creation operation spans a log backup on the primary server that is subsequently restored on the standby server. You will see a higher value reported for the percentage of log space in use on the standby server than on the primary server.

STATUS

Microsoft has confirmed this to be a problem in SQL Server 7.0. This problem has been corrected in U.S. Service Pack 3 for Microsoft SQL Server 7.0. For more information, click the following article number to view the article in the Microsoft Knowledge Base:
